Who we are

Global Education Supplies (GES) is part of the Children & Education portfolio at Commercial Services Group (CSG), comprising six complementary brands that serve the global education sector. These include KCS Education, Landscapes for Learning, Maudesport, Gresswell, Timstar and Technology Supplies. With a customer base spanning more than 90 countries, GES is entering a transformational phase focused on international growth, new product development, marketing investment and operational excellence.

Why CSG?

CSG is the UK’s largest local authority-owned trading company (LATCO), generating over £700 million in revenue per annum and supporting more than 16,000 education and public sector customers globally.

We are growing through a combination of organic development, acquisitions and strategic partnerships. Our 35+ businesses deliver services across education, IT, HR, legal, energy, procurement and more, all focused on delivering meaningful impact.

As a locally owned organisation, we take pride in reinvesting a significant proportion of our profits into frontline services, helping strengthen the communities we serve.
